Understanding Diamond Shapes: The Foundation of Diamond Jewellery
Before getting into the specifics of each shape, it’s important to understand that diamond shapes and designs are distinct from diamond cuts. The diamond shape refers to the overall outline or form of the diamond (round, oval, square, etc.), while the cut pertains to how the diamond has been faceted and shaped to maximize brilliance and sparkle. Diamond shapes vs cuts are often confused, but they each have their own role in determining the diamond’s aesthetic and performance in jewellery.

Princess Cut
Classic Princess Solitaire Ring
A princess-cut diamond is a square shaped diamond that is known for its brilliance and modern appearance. It features a square shape with pointed corners and is characterized by its sharp, angular facets that enhance the diamond's sparkle. It also tends to appear larger than other cuts of the same carat weight, offering great value while still delivering stunning visual appeal.
The Princess cut is a relatively modern innovation, created by a London-based diamond cutter Arpad Nagy. It began gaining popularity from the 1980s and continuous to be one of the most popular diamond shapes today. It's angular design and sharp corners have made it a favourite among those who appreciate modern elegance.

4. Marquise Cut
Intricate Halo Marquise Diamond Earrings
The Marquise cut is diamond-shaped like a boat, with pointed ends on both sides and wide in the middle. The cut has a history dating back to the 18th century when it was created at the request of King Louis XV of France to resemble the shape of the lips of his beloved, Madame de Pompadour. The elongated points at both ends give a modern and dramatic look.
Which Jewellery Setting is Suitable for Marquise Cut?
The marquise cut is perfect for rings and necklaces where its elongated shape can be showcased. It is also ideal for halo settings, which accentuate its shape and enhance its brilliance.

5. Radiant Cut
Refined Radiance Ring
Diamond Shape History
The Radiant cut was introduced by Henry Grossbard, blending the elegance of the emerald cut with the brilliance of the round cut. It is known for its ability to reflect light from multiple facets, making it one of the most brilliant shapes.
Which Jewellery Setting is Suitable for Radiant Cut?
Radiant diamonds are often set in four-prong or halo settings, which allow the stone’s brilliance to take center stage. This shape is popular for engagement rings and diamond earrings.

6. Round Cut
Solitaire Round Stud Earrings
Diamond Shape History
The Round cut, also known as the round brilliant cut, was developed by Marcel Tolkowsky, an expert in diamond cutting. It has remained the most popular and classic diamond shape due to its superior brilliance and timeless appeal.
Which Jewellery Setting is Suitable for Round Cut Diamond?
Round diamonds are incredibly versatile and can be set in virtually any setting, including solitaires, halos, and pave and bezel settings designs. They are the go-to choice for engagement rings and wedding bands.
